Spay and Neuter Procedures



Spay and neuter treatments are essential surgical interventions that aid regulate pet populaces and promote overall health in pets. Making sterile, which includes the removal of a women family pet's ovaries and uterus, avoids undesirable clutters and reduces the risk of specific cancers and infections. Neutering, the male equivalent, involves the elimination of the testicles, which aids mitigate aggressive behaviors and decreases the likelihood of testicular cancer. Both procedures add to a longer, much healthier life for family pets, as they eliminate the stress and anxiety of mating habits and decrease the risk of various health and wellness issues. Furthermore, spaying and neutering can alleviate the burden on animal sanctuaries, assisting to lower the number of homeless pet dogs in neighborhoods. Generally, these surgical procedures are crucial for accountable animal ownership.


Emergency Surgical Procedure Situations



When a pet deals with an unexpected wellness situation, emergency situation surgeries might end up being required to address life-threatening problems - 24 hour vet near me. Typical scenarios needing immediate surgical treatment include severe trauma, such as fractures or interior injuries from crashes, and conditions like stomach torsion, where the belly twists and traps gas. Furthermore, pets might require emergency surgery to eliminate international objects lodged in their digestive systems or to treat ruptured growths. Other situations involve pyometra, a major infection of the uterus in female family pets, which demands instant treatment. Trigger medical action can greatly boost the chances of healing, highlighting the important duty of vet specialists in emergencies. Health And Wellness Analysis Importance



A detailed wellness analysis is important for making sure a family pet's safety and security and well-being throughout surgical procedure. This analysis normally includes a full checkup, blood examinations, and analysis imaging, allowing vets to determine any type of hidden health problems that might complicate the surgical procedure. By reviewing the pet dog's age, weight, and total condition, veterinarians can customize anesthesia procedures and surgical strategies to decrease threats. In addition, identifying pre-existing problems such as cardiovascular disease or diabetic issues is necessary, as these variables can substantially impact the medical end result. Ultimately, a detailed health and wellness evaluation not only safeguards the pet dog throughout surgical treatment however likewise boosts the overall efficiency of the veterinary care given, fostering a smoother recovery and enhanced long-term health.

Post-Surgery Take Care Of Your Animal



Post-surgery care is crucial for guaranteeing a smooth healing for animals after any surgery. Proper monitoring of the family pet's problem is vital, as it enables the very early discovery of any type of issues. Pet proprietors ought to stick to the veterinarian's standards regarding drug, consisting of pain relief and antibiotics, to promote healing.Creating a quiet, comfortable space for the animal to rest can significantly help in recovery. Restricting physical task is vital to protect against stress on medical websites. On a regular basis inspecting the medical website for indicators of infection, such as swelling or discharge, is also important.Feeding the pet dog a light diet as suggested by the veterinarian can help in healing, while maintaining hydration is essential. Participating in any follow-up visits guarantees that the recuperation process is on track and allows for any necessary modifications in care. Generally, alert post-surgery treatment can significantly improve a family pet's recuperation experience.
